OpenAI Announces European Server Deployment for Enhanced Data Privacy and Compliance
OpenAI has announced the deployment of servers in Europe to store user data for ChatGPT Enterprise, ChatGPT Edu, and its API. This initiative aims to strengthen data confidentiality and facilitate compliance with local regulations,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R).
However, only professional clients will be able to benefit from this data residency, which will not be activated by default.
The company highlights its security guarantees, including advanced encryption, non-use of client data for training purposes, and compliance with CSA STAR and SOC 2 Type 2 standards. This move is part of a broader effort to reinforce European digital sovereignty, as the EU seeks to reduce its dependence on American technologies and counter the growing influence of Chinese players.
